Things seem to be getting better for the Saddlers with some promising news on the injury front.

Chris Westwood seems to be sure to recover from the shoulder injury which he picked up in the closing moments of last Saturdays win against Wrexham.

We had reported that Ian Roper who has been missing since been carried off against Stockport County, had returned to light training last week. However the Express and Dingle is reporting that he has progressed well and could be incontention for saturdays game at Swindon. Although that would represent a hell of a risk, a spot on the bench seems much more likely. That is if the story is correct of course.

As for Alan Picken the story seems more of a mystery. He was close to a return following a season long lay off with a knee injury. Then to be set back with a case of tendonitis. He has then played a couple of reserve games without any reaction. He now seems to have fallen off the radar again. He has missed the last couple of reserve games, many thought this was so he would be protected from injury in case he was required in the run in. However he has not been seen anywhere close to a first team shirt. Whilst DD said he would not rush his come back things have all gone very secret squirel.
